JJJ has through the roof potential. It would be awesome to see him stay at MSU for at least two years, but that isn’t happening. Offensively he’s behind the curve. He clearly relied on athleticism to dominate high school. Now that the level of play has gone up he’s looked mostly bad on offense. Had some nice moments, but definitely has a lot of work to do. Great rebounder and has amazing anticipation and understanding of where the ball is going to bounce. He’s fun to watch when someone fails to box out and the ball is just off the rim for a put back.
Defense is miles ahead of offense right now and there’s nothing wrong with that. That great anticipation is probably even more prevalent on the defensive end. Elite shot blocker, but sometimes going for the highlight reel rejection is the wrong play. He’ll learn to play better defense, but now his mistakes or his teammates mistakes can be erased at the rim. His superior athletic ability, length, and inital jump make up for a lack of experience. He’s raw overall, but has more of a solid base than some other kids. As long as he continues to buy in he will be a FOY candidate.
